WebThe molar mass of a substance is the mass in grams of 1 mole of the substance. As shown in this video, we can obtain a substance's molar mass by summing the molar masses of its component atoms. We can then use the calculated molar mass to convert between mass and number of moles of the substance. Created by Sal Khan. WebPalladium hexafluoride is an inorganic chemical compound of palladium metal and fluorine with the chemical formula PdF 6. It is reported to be a still hypothetical compound. This is one of many palladium fluorides.. Synthesis. Fluorination of palladium powder with atomic fluoride at 900–1700 Pa. Physical properties.
